How do deployment models change TCO and risk?
Deployment model is one of the strongest predictors of long-term ERP economics. SaaS typically offers the simplest entry point and the clearest recurring cost profile, but it can limit control over release timing, extension patterns, and infrastructure-level security design. Private Cloud and Dedicated Cloud provide more control and can better align with enterprise governance, data residency, or integration requirements, though they shift more responsibility toward architecture and platform operations. Hybrid Cloud is often useful during migration or when finance must coexist with legacy systems, but it requires disciplined integration, monitoring, and data governance. Self-hosted can be viable for organizations with strong internal platform engineering, yet many underestimate the cost of resilience engineering, patching, observability, and incident response.
| Deployment Model | Typical Cost Pattern | Primary Advantages | Primary Trade-offs | Best Fit |
|---|---|---|---|---|
| SaaS | Predictable subscription with lower infrastructure administration | Fast adoption, reduced platform management, standardized operations | Less control over release cadence, extension methods, and infrastructure policies | Organizations prioritizing speed, standardization, and lower operational overhead |
| Private Cloud | Higher architecture and operations cost, more governance flexibility | Greater control, stronger policy alignment, tailored security and integration design | Requires mature operations and clear ownership boundaries | Enterprises with governance, compliance, or integration complexity |
| Dedicated Cloud | Higher recurring cost than shared environments, lower contention risk | Isolation, performance predictability, stronger tenant separation | Can increase cost without solving process design issues | Regulated or high-control environments needing dedicated resources |
| Hybrid Cloud | Mixed cost profile with integration overhead | Supports phased migration and coexistence with legacy systems | Higher architecture complexity, data synchronization risk, and support coordination | Transformation programs that cannot move all finance processes at once |
| Self-hosted | Potentially lower direct software hosting cost, higher internal labor cost | Maximum control over stack, timing, and environment design | High responsibility for security, continuity, upgrades, and staffing | Technically mature organizations with strong internal platform capability |
| Managed Cloud | Service-based cost with reduced internal operations burden | Operational accountability, governance support, and scalable administration | Provider quality and scope definition become critical | Organizations seeking control without building a full internal ERP operations team |
Which licensing model creates the most sustainable finance ERP economics?
Licensing model affects not only budget predictability but also adoption behavior. Per-user pricing can work well when user populations are stable and role definitions are narrow. It becomes less efficient when finance processes involve occasional users across operations, procurement, approvals, project teams, or distributed subsidiaries. Unlimited-user pricing can support broader workflow automation and cross-functional process participation, but buyers should still examine module scope, support boundaries, and infrastructure assumptions. Infrastructure-based pricing can align well with technically managed environments, especially where usage patterns fluctuate, but it requires stronger capacity planning and operational transparency.
In Odoo ERP evaluations, licensing should be assessed together with module strategy and deployment architecture. A lower entry price can become expensive if required business capabilities depend on extensive customization, fragmented third-party tools, or unmanaged extensions. Conversely, a broader platform can reduce integration and administration cost if it replaces disconnected systems across accounting, approvals, documents, purchasing, inventory-linked finance, and analytics.
| Licensing Approach | Financial Impact | Behavior It Encourages | Risk to Watch |
|---|---|---|---|
| Per-user | Clear budgeting for defined user groups | Controlled access and role-based deployment | Can discourage broad process participation and increase shadow tooling |
| Unlimited-user | Potentially better economics for cross-functional workflows | Wider adoption across approvals, operations, and shared services | Must verify module scope, support terms, and platform limits |
| Infrastructure-based | Can align cost with environment size and performance needs | Architecture-aware planning and operational discipline | Cost volatility if capacity, storage, or scaling are poorly governed |
How should enterprises assess transformation readiness?
Transformation readiness is the ability of the ERP platform and operating model to support future change with acceptable cost and risk. In finance, that means more than digitizing journals and reports. It includes standardizing approval flows, improving document control, enabling business intelligence, supporting acquisitions, and reducing manual reconciliations through enterprise integration. A platform that fits current requirements but resists process redesign often becomes a modernization bottleneck.
- Assess whether the ERP can support target operating models such as shared services, multi-company management, and centralized governance.
- Evaluate extension strategy carefully: configuration, modular applications, APIs, and controlled customization should be preferred over brittle code-heavy approaches.
- Review data architecture for master data quality, reporting consistency, and integration with analytics platforms.
- Confirm that security, compliance, and identity and access management can evolve with organizational growth and audit expectations.

What migration strategy reduces disruption and protects ROI?
Finance ERP migration should be treated as a business transition program, not a technical cutover. The most effective strategies usually begin with process rationalization, control mapping, and data quality remediation before configuration decisions are finalized. A phased migration can reduce operational shock, especially when legacy reporting, banking interfaces, payroll dependencies, or regional entities cannot move simultaneously. However, phased programs require strong interim-state governance to prevent duplicate controls and inconsistent data definitions.
- Prioritize process areas where standardization delivers measurable value, such as approvals, close support, document management, and procurement-to-pay controls.
- Separate mandatory localization and compliance needs from legacy custom behavior that no longer adds business value.
- Design integration early for banks, tax engines, payroll, CRM, eCommerce, warehouse systems, and analytics where relevant.
- Establish release governance, test ownership, and rollback criteria before production migration.
Which common mistakes distort ERP cloud comparisons?
The most common mistake is comparing subscription fees while ignoring operating model cost. A lower software price can be offset by expensive integrations, fragmented reporting, weak controls, or heavy internal administration. Another frequent error is overvaluing customization during selection and undervaluing upgrade sustainability. Finance systems should be designed for controlled change, not perpetual exception handling. Enterprises also underestimate the cost of poor data governance, especially when chart of accounts design, entity structures, approval policies, and reporting dimensions are not standardized early.
A further mistake is treating deployment model as a purely technical preference. In reality, it changes accountability for security, continuity, observability, and compliance evidence. Decision makers should also avoid assuming that AI-assisted ERP capabilities automatically improve finance performance. AI can support anomaly detection, document handling, forecasting support, and workflow acceleration, but only when data quality, governance, and human review processes are mature.
